In 2018, De Longhi implemented SAP Concur Invoice as the core platform for AP Automation to centralize supplier invoicing and expense control. The initiative was positioned within finance functions to improve registration of domestic and foreign invoices and to provide structured control over employee expense reports.
SAP Concur Invoice was configured to handle invoice registration and validation, structured approval workflows, supplier invoice capture for domestic and foreign suppliers, and to complement existing Concur expense report management. Functional modules implemented included accounts payable processing, invoice workflow routing, and expense support tied to accounting postings. The implementation leveraged category-aligned automation for invoice capture, routing, and exception handling.
Operational coverage included Back Office Treasury, General Accounting and Suppliers, and management of foreign affiliates under SAP accounting management. The deployment aligned SAP Concur Invoice with SAP accounting systems for ledger posting and control, while treasury activities such as daily monitoring and reconciliation of bank transactions and importation of Home Banking movements remained executed in the Piteco Evolotion treasury management system. Integration focus emphasized accounting posting and expense control across domestic and foreign supplier transactions.
Governance incorporated preparation of monthly bookkeeping packages for foreign consultants and formal controls for identifying and resolving discrepancies between invoices and bookkeeping. The rollout institutionalized supplier invoice registration and expense report controls within General Accounting processes and supported cross-border accounting practices for affiliates.

In 2021 De'Longhi deployed TeamSupport SnapEngage on its website as a Chatbots and Conversational AI implementation to strengthen web channel customer engagement. TeamSupport SnapEngage was embedded as the primary conversational interface on the public site, providing a routed communication layer between site visitors and De'Longhi support teams while preserving session context across navigation.
Configuration work focused on conversational workflow design, chat widget provisioning, proactive messaging and human escalation patterns consistent with the Chatbots and Conversational AI category. Functional modules and capabilities implemented included automated chat routing, pre chat qualification and scripted responses, persistent conversation threads, and agent takeover workflows, aligned to common conversational platform patterns.
Operational coverage centered on website customer support touchpoints and digital customer service operations. Governance emphasized response SLAs, conversational handoff procedures and content curation for automated responses, with rollout managed at the site level to align TeamSupport SnapEngage with De'Longhi customer service processes and web channel management.
